Trade & Free Agency Dates

Free Agency Period - Friday October 4th 9am to Friday October 11th 5pm

Trade Period - Monday 7th October 9am to Wednesday October 16th 7.30pm

After meeting with club officials and players, star Melbourne midfielder Clayton Oliver reportedly wants to be traded to Geelong.

According to Nine journalist Sam McClure on Wednesday night, Oliver left a meeting with Rhys Stanley and Tom Stewart with a desire to be a Geelong player.

“Clayton Oliver wants to be traded to Geelong,” McClure declared on 3AW airwaves on Wednesday.
